Block

#20,427,706
Block Number
20,427,706 @ 12/16/2024, 24:27:20
Status
Finalized
ID
0x0137b3ba0265495b9bbea6168d6c9ccf44c64a605361b2660174d327e2b5c2cb
Transactions
Gas Used
105164/40000000 (0.26% Used)
Total Score
180,261,065 (+14)
Rewards
0.63 VTHO